12 Cheap and Cool Airbnb Rentals in the US — All Under $100!

From big-city living to cabins tucked in the mountains, these unique Airbnb finds are some of the cheapest and coolest rentals in the US. Some are luxurious, a few are off the grid, but all are less than $100 per night, making them budget-friendly destinations for Summer travel. Portland, OR
Airbnb

Portland, OR

$75

If you don't like the positioning of your modern tiny house, rotate it towards or away from the sun. This airy space actually turns 359 degrees and even features an outdoor patio. Grab a cup of coffee from the many surrounding shops and then take a nap up in the loft via a ladder-style staircase.

Seneca Rocks, WV
Airbnb

Seneca Rocks, WV

$78

If you're looking for a quiet retreat, this quaint renovated barn is just for you. It features its own private bathroom and kitchenette, as well as goats, chickens, and a peacock nearby. You won't receive any cell service but WiFi from the main house does reach if needed.
